CUCM - Bulk Factory Reset to force firmware re-download?

Hi all,

I have an issue where after a CUCM upgrade (and associated firmware upgrade) the 7942 phones are not displaying missed/received calls.  I've discovered that a manual factory reset fixes the issue.

My question is - can I factory reset and force a firmware re-download from CUCM instead of having to visit every phone and do it manually?  They are spread over multiple sites so it will be a bit of work.  If not, could I change the firmware load information in CUCM to force them to downgrade to an earlier version, then change it back so they upgrade again?  I'd rather not do it that way if possible...

Factory reset has to be done on the phone.

You can change the FW load info either in the defaults or per device.

Another way to do it.. change device defaults, and reset via the device pool. That will save you the headache of going to individual phones.
